DUSHANBE, February 18, 2011, Asia-Plus - Abudllo Vazirov, a physician from Rasht district, has been arrested on suspicion of not reporting the whereabouts of Alovuddin Davlatov (Ali Bedaki), a militant leader who was accused of killing dozens of Tajik soldiers in an ambush last autumn, a reliable source at the Ministry of Interior (MoI).
“The investigation has established that Abdullo Vazirov rendered medical aid to Alovuddin Davlatov last autumn, closing bullet wound on his hand,” said the source, “The doctor knew that it was Ali Bedaki but he did not report the whereabouts of Davlatov to police”
According to him, criminal proceedings have bee instituted against Abdullo Vazirov under the provisions of Article 347 of Tajikistan’s Penal Code – not reporting crime or misprision of crime. The main military prosecutor’s office is investigating this case.
We will recall that the 75-year-old Muzaffar Davlatov, the father of Alovuddin Davlatov, was arrested in late January for not informing the authorities about his son’s terrorist activities.
Bedaki''s brother, Husnuddin Davlatov, was arrested in Rasht in mid-September and charged with buying weapons for his brother''s militant group. Husnuddin Davlatov, a former member of the Rasht legislature and a former member of the Islamic Revival Party, was recently sentenced to 11½ years in prison in January.
